Opportunistic relationships can hardly be kept constant. The acquaintance of honorable people, even at a distance, does not add flowers in times of warmth and does not change its leaves in times of cold: it continues unfading through the four seasons, becomes increasingly stable as it passes through ease and danger.
Zhuge Liang

Interpretation

What this quote means

True relationships endure through good and bad times.

The quote emphasizes that opportunistic relationships are superficial and unstable, while genuine connections with honorable individuals remain constant and resilient regardless of external circumstances. Such relationships thrive through both prosperous and challenging times, growing stronger and more stable as they weather life's seasons.
